January 24, 200323 yr I haven't used the Fly2 Flyhawk autopilot in quite a while and don't remember if it has any quirks. You may already know this, but the generally accepted procedure is to use heading mode to fly toward your desired VOR radial or localizer at no more than a 45 degree intercept angle (30 degrees is even better). Then, when the VOR CDE starts to swing, switch to NAV mode. It should smoothly turn to intercept the radial.I'm assuming the NAV source is a VOR or localizer, but it should work similarly if you're using GPS. At least it does in real life.Dan

January 25, 200323 yr Hi guys,The autopilots are 'tuned' for specific aircraft with specific flight dynamics. If the aircraft flight dynamics are changed, then the gains in the autopilot will have to be changed (i.e. it will have to be retuned).Cheers,Matthew :-)
